Will they like soccer? How about basketball? Will t-ball be their thing? There is no way to know unless you just give it a try. Amarillo Parks and Recreation is giving parents and littles a chance to find those fun activities.
Introducing Mini Sports Camp, a three-day sports program for little ones ages 3 to 5!
Children registered will receive a fun introduction to basketball, soccer, and T-ball in a safe and encouraging environment at Warford Activity Center! Camp runs from 1 pm to 2:30 pm on January 14th, 15th, and 16th of the new year.
$35/child for all 3 dates. Registration closes January 14th. Register today.
